The useful abilities that matter most

After years of debriefing occurrences, specific micro-skills keep showing up as crucial:

Openers that reduced defenses. Individuals resort to clichés under anxiety. The refresher course methods choices. As opposed to "Cool down," which almost never ever works, you may state "You're not in difficulty, I'm here with you," or "Allow's take this set step each time, you're safe today." Your very first ten words guide the outcome.

Pauses that manage rate. Silence made use of well is an intervention. Several responders over-talk when anxious. In role-plays, you will certainly discover to land a concern, after that wait enough time for the response that matters.

Proximity and angle. Standing very accurate at arm's size can feel confrontational. A half-step to the side, with an open position and the door visible to the individual in distress, reduces regarded hazard. The refresher drills this up until it ends up being natural.

Anchoring to truths when the story spirals. Throughout psychosis or dissociation, basing statements like "My name is Priya, I function right here, your name is Sam, and we remain in the collection" can decrease distress. You will practice repeating supports without saying content.

Decisive acceleration. The hardest move for lots of is calling an ambulance or authorities when it seems like a dishonesty. The refresher course resolves obligation of care, the least-restrictive principle, and just how to communicate the decision with empathy.

Common errors the refresher corrects

The blunders are predictable due to the fact that humans are foreseeable. Individuals try to encourage a person out of a misconception with logic. They guarantee privacy they can not maintain. They ask five concerns at the same time. They maintain a distressed person in a brilliant, noisy foyer due to the fact that moving feels high-risk. In the 11379NAT mental health refresher, the trainer surfaces these mistakes, allows you feel the friction in a scenario, after that re-wires your default response.

One situation that remains with me involves a team member trying to chat a young man out of alcohol consumption from a container he had loaded with spirits. The team member utilized a relaxing tone but kept stepping closer and grabbing the bottle. The boy risen. Throughout the debrief, we filmed and repeated the scene. The solution included 2 tiny modifications: asking consent prior to relocating and supplying a swap with water positioned accessible, not right into his hands. The difference in end result was immediate. You can not learn these modifications from a manual.

The legal and ethical spine

A refresher course within nationally accredited training additionally updates you on lawful context. Privacy, consent, task of care, and office policies change. For instance, some organisations now formalise pathways for neurodivergent staff or pupils that experience shutdowns. Others have made clear thresholds for police involvement where tool threat is suspected. The refresher course ensures your emergency treatment for mental health actions align with these plans while staying human.

It also revisits paperwork. Clear, valid notes safeguard the person and the -responder. The very best notes stay clear of analysis. As opposed to "customer was manipulative," write "client requested for taxi coupon, ended up being louder when this was decreased, said he would certainly sleep outside." The subtlety issues when a medical professional or situation manager reviews your handover.

The individual edge: managing your own state

Refresher web content typically includes a segment on -responder wellbeing, and it is not fluff. If you respond to crises, you will certainly carry residue. The technique is to release it prior to it solidifies. Numerous responders benefit from a simple two-step routine: an intentional physical reset within an hour of the event, such as a quick stroll and hydration, after that a psychological reset where you create one paragraph about what you did well and one sentence regarding what you will transform next time. Over a year, this compact technique builds resilience.

If an incident remains, request an organized debrief with a person trained to help with, not simply a casual chat. You can not supply first aid in mental health if your own bandwidth is saturated.
